Profile
PolyPlus started operations in Berkeley, California in 1991 based upon inventions made by two scientists at Lawrence Berkeley National Laboratory and since then the Company has built one of the strongest battery development teams in the world resulting in breakthroughs in Lithium-Sulfur, Lithium-Air, and Lithium-Water batteries. PolyPlus has made a major breakthrough in the invention of protected lithium metal electrodes (PLEs). The result is the development of battery chemistries with unprecedented energy density, including rechargeable and non-rechargeable Lithium-Air and Lithium-Water batteries. The Company has recently demonstrated Li-Water batteries that have delivered 1300 Wh/kg, the highest specific energy ever measured for any battery chemistry.
